        internal DocumentsWriter(Directory directory, IndexWriter writer)
        {
            this.directory = directory;
            this.writer = writer;
            this.similarity = writer.GetSimilarity();
            flushedDocCount = writer.MaxDoc();

            byteBlockAllocator = new ByteBlockAllocator(this);
            waitQueue = new WaitQueue(this);

            /*
              This is the current indexing chain:

              DocConsumer / DocConsumerPerThread
                --> code: DocFieldProcessor / DocFieldProcessorPerThread
                  --> DocFieldConsumer / DocFieldConsumerPerThread / DocFieldConsumerPerField
                    --> code: DocFieldConsumers / DocFieldConsumersPerThread / DocFieldConsumersPerField
                      --> code: DocInverter / DocInverterPerThread / DocInverterPerField
                        --> InvertedDocConsumer / InvertedDocConsumerPerThread / InvertedDocConsumerPerField
                          --> code: TermsHash / TermsHashPerThread / TermsHashPerField
                            --> TermsHashConsumer / TermsHashConsumerPerThread / TermsHashConsumerPerField
                              --> code: FreqProxTermsWriter / FreqProxTermsWriterPerThread / FreqProxTermsWriterPerField
                              --> code: TermVectorsTermsWriter / TermVectorsTermsWriterPerThread / TermVectorsTermsWriterPerField
                        --> InvertedDocEndConsumer / InvertedDocConsumerPerThread / InvertedDocConsumerPerField
                          --> code: NormsWriter / NormsWriterPerThread / NormsWriterPerField
                      --> code: StoredFieldsWriter / StoredFieldsWriterPerThread / StoredFieldsWriterPerField
            */

            // TODO FI: this should be something the user can pass in
            // Build up indexing chain:
            TermsHashConsumer termVectorsWriter = new TermVectorsTermsWriter(this);
            TermsHashConsumer freqProxWriter = new FreqProxTermsWriter();

            InvertedDocConsumer termsHash = new TermsHash(this, true, freqProxWriter,
                                                                 new TermsHash(this, false, termVectorsWriter, null));
            NormsWriter normsWriter = new NormsWriter();
            DocInverter docInverter = new DocInverter(termsHash, normsWriter);
            StoredFieldsWriter fieldsWriter = new StoredFieldsWriter(this);
            DocFieldConsumers docFieldConsumers = new DocFieldConsumers(docInverter, fieldsWriter);
            consumer = docFieldProcessor = new DocFieldProcessor(this, docFieldConsumers);
        }
